Ariana Grande electrified fans at the ‘Wicked: For Good’ London premiere, making a dramatic entrance in iconic vintage black dresses and redefining modern Glinda style—marking a major pop culture moment that’s already sending shockwaves through the fashion and music worlds.

Wicked’s Red Carpet: Ariana Grande Makes a Statement

Ariana Grande, well-known for her signature pinks and ethereal pop style, delivered a visual masterstroke at London’s star-studded Wicked: For Good premiere on November 10, 2025. As she stepped out in not one, but two different vintage black dresses, Grande instantly signaled that this was not just another musical film event—this was a new era for her public persona and for fans of both Wicked and Grande herself.

The first look featured a 1950s couture creation with a semi-sheer top adorned with delicate white florals and a lavish, tulle-tiered skirt, accessorized with striking Christian Louboutin Cassia lace-up heels. Grande’s hair—freshly dyed a soft chestnut—was swept into a sleek bun, and her makeup, crafted with her own R.E.M. Beauty line, enhanced her classic features with a dewy finish, pearly eyeshadow, and glossy pink lips.

Vintage Black: A Daring Departure for Glinda’s Actress

Grande’s wardrobe for the night marked a sharp departure from the pink-drenched press events that defined the film’s earlier marketing in 2024. On the London red carpet, she wore a rare vintage Gilbert Adrian one-shoulder gown, featuring glittering embellishments, a tailored bodice, and remarkable ruffled volume. The overall effect? A bold, timeless transformation of Glinda’s public image that centers vintage glamour, sophistication, and a willingness to break categorical color codes.

From Pink to Black: The Significance for Fans and Pop Culture

Grande’s choice wasn’t just a fashion flex—it sent a deliberate message to fans. For most of the Wicked press cycle, Grande was faithful to Glinda’s traditional pastel color palette: pink and buttery yellow dresses, pastel gingham prints, and dreamy custom Vivienne Westwood. This referenced Glinda’s on-stage and on-screen history as the “good witch” in soft hues. Her dramatic shift to black at the London premiere mirrors both a maturation in personal style and an open embrace of the more complex tones within Wicked’s story universe.

The Makeup and Hair Narrative: Subtle but Strategic

Grande’s beauty choices reinforce her reinvention for Wicked: For Good. While Glinda in the musical is iconic for platinum blonde locks and pastel tones, Grande has openly discussed in Vogue the transformative role of hair and makeup in inhabiting her character—even bleaching her brows and dyeing her hair blonde for filming. With filming wrapped, her return to brunette and understated makeup marks a blending of actor and character influences, suggesting a post-Wicked identity that retains Glinda’s optimism, but with a matured, more nuanced public presence.[Vogue]
